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Walton (Merseyside) to Wetheral start from as little as £11.50

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Walton (Merseyside) to Wetheral start from £45.70 one way, or £65.40 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Walton (Merseyside) to Wetheral are available for £51.80 one way, or £103.60 return

Facilities and Amenities

Walton station provides a range of facilities to ensure a smooth travel experience. The ticket office is available from Monday 05:48 to 00:07 and Sunday from 08:07 to 00:07, though ticket machines are not available on-site. For convenience, tickets purchased online can be collected at the ticket office, making it straightforward to plan your visit. Smartcard issuance and validation are supported, helping streamline your travel plans. Furthermore, an induction loop is present to assist those with hearing impairments.

Station accessibility is considered with parts available step-free, notably towards Platform 1 for services heading to Liverpool. Unfortunately, access to Platform 2 towards Ormskirk remains step-dependent. CCTV ensures safety at the station and customers have access to staff help and information via screens and announcements during specified hours. While there is seating available, travelers should be aware that there are no dedicated waiting rooms or accessible toilets on-site.

Travel Connections

Despite the absence of a station taxi rank and bus information, onward travel is still convenient. For general travel information, visit Traveline or call 0871 200 2233 for help with public transportation. For air travel, Liverpool John Lennon Airport is the closest option, readily accessible without the need for separate train and bus tickets, thanks to the integration of services through Merseyrail. There's even a direct bus connection from Liverpool South Parkway station to the airport.

Facilities and Amenities at Wetheral Station

Wetheral Station has you covered when it comes to the basics. Although there's no ticket office, ticket machines are readily available for collecting pre-purchased tickets. However, it's worth noting that these machines are not accessible, so passengers needing assistance might want to plan accordingly. The station is equipped with an induction loop to aid those with hearing impairments.

Accessibility at Wetheral might be a concern for some, as it is categorized as a Category B station due to its partial step-free access. If you're moving between platforms, please be prepared for a longer journey via a nearby country lane due to the lack of a ramp over the bridge. To navigate the station better and plan efficiently, you might want to take a look at the 360-degree station map.

While Wetheral may lack certain conveniences such as waiting rooms, refreshment facilities, and toilets, it does offer a small seating area and free car parking, albeit with only five spaces available. Connectivity is a breeze, courtesy of Wi-Fi hotspots, ensuring that you stay connected even amidst the tranquil setting.

Onward Travel Options

The station serves as a hub for several onward travel options, ensuring you can get to your next destination with minimal fuss. If your journey continues by bus, there's a convenient bus stop near the station, with the Busline available at 0871 200 2233 for any inquiries. Alternatively, if a private journey is more your speed, check out the taxi options through Northern Railway's Cab4You service.

For those unexpected moments when rail services are affected, Wetheral's rail replacement services can help keep your journey on track. The designated pick-up and drop-off point for these services is situated at the bus stops on the village green.
